Rambutyo Island
Island Remote Papua New Guinea island in Manus Province
A remote Admiralty Islands isle in Manus Province, Rambutyo draws visitors for reef snorkeling, traditional village life and island scenery; small-scale boat trips and local fisheries are common entry points.
Rambutyo Island is an inhabited island in Manus Province of Papua New Guinea, part of the Admiralty Islands archipelago. It is one of the local islands used for village settlement and subsistence activities.
On Rambutyo visitors will encounter coastal villages, cultivated land and shoreline environments including mangroves and reef-fringed coastlines common in the Admiralty Islands. Local economies rely largely on small-scale agriculture, fishing and customary land use.
The island is populated and administered under Manus Province customary and local governance systems; communities maintain traditional ties and local infrastructure is limited compared with mainland centers.
Geographically Rambutyo lies within the Admiralty Islands in northern Papua New Guinea, in a tropical maritime setting east of the main island of Manus.
- Island group: Part of the Admiralty Islands group within Manus Province, so services and transport are routed through Manus and other nearby islands.
How to Get to Rambutyo Island #
Rambutyo is reached by local inter-island transport from Manus (Momote) or by chartered boat. Flights to Manus Province arrive at Momote Airport on Manus Island; from there arrange boat transfers to Rambutyo through local operators.
Schedules are irregular; plan for flexible timing and confirm arrangements locally.
Tips for Visiting Rambutyo Island #
- Coordinate landings with local village leaders in Manus Province-permissions and cultural protocols matter.
- Bring mosquito protection and malaria precautions if visiting during wet months.
- Respect traditional ownership of marine resources; arrange reef visits with local guides who understand customary rules.
Best Time to Visit Rambutyo Island #
The dry season (May-October) is preferable for boat travel and island visits.
Weather & Climate near Rambutyo Island #
Rambutyo Island's climate is classified as Tropical Rainforest - Tropical Rainforest climate with consistently warm temperatures year-round. Temperatures range from 23°C to 30°C. Heavy rainfall (3298 mm/year), wettest in March.
